Mississippi Legislature

1997 Regular Session

Senate Bill 2751

Description: Property tax assessments; changes in assessments do not have to be approved by the State Tax Commission.

Title: AN ACT TO AMEND SECTION 27-35-149, MISSISSIPPI CODE OF 1972, TO REMOVE THE PROVISIONS THAT REQUIRE THAT AN ORDER BY THE BOARD OF SUPERVISORS THAT MAKES AN INCREASE OR DECREASE IN AN AD VALOREM TAX ASSESSMENT OF PROPERTY BE APPROVED BY THE STATE TAX COMMISSION; AND FOR RELATED PURPOSES.
